The Jules and Gwen Knapp Campus Leadership Award is given annually to a full-time student seeking a bachelor’s degree at an accredited college or university who demonstrates extraordinary leadership abilities and has a minimum GPA of 2.5. Applicants must self-identify as Jewish and commit to attending at least one Hillel event in the upcoming school year. Previous attendance at Hillel events is NOT a requirement for this scholarship.
Renewable for up to two additional school years, in addition to the first year. Not renewable after the third school year/payment or student’s completion of an undergraduate degree, whichever comes first.
